Master of Science in Chemistry and Biochemistry

  

About the course

The department offers an Umbrella Program for the PhD reflective of the depth and breadth of contemporary research undertaken within Chemistry and Biochemistry. We offer students the choice of the Thesis (Research) or the Comprehensive Exam (Coursework). Full-time students in the Comprehensive Exam Plan normally complete the degree in three quarters and those in the Thesis Plan may need four to six quarters, depending on the nature of their research project. Minimum progress in an academic year (three quarters) is considered 36 units for full-time study and 20 units for part-time study, students must petition to study part-time. Typically, all students entering the MS program are considered Coursework MS students. If interested in switching to the Thesis MS, students must join a lab. Before students will be approved for the Thesis MS track, they must successfully complete a CHEM 297 Form (Experimental Methods in Chemistry), and then submit an MS Thesis Agreement Form signed by the selected Faculty Advisor, which must be reviewed/approved by our Vice Chair. Entry requirements for University of California - San Diego

Successful applicants must hold a bachelor's degree or the equivalent from an accredited institution in the United States or from a recognized university-level academic institution abroad and at least a B average (3.0 GPA) or its equivalent by the time they enroll. Some exceptional applicants with lower GPAs may be recommended for admission. The university-wide minimum TOEFL score required for consideration for graduate admission is 550 for the paper based test (PBT), and 85 for the internet based test (iBT). The university-wide minimum IELTS Academic Training exam score required for consideration for graduate admission is Band Score 7.
